Select the files you want to combine into a PDF. Alternatively, you can select the files on your desktop. Note: The files appear in the PDF in the same order that you select them. Control-click the selected files, then choose Quick Actions Create PDF.
How to split PDF pages on a Mac using Preview. Open your PDF in the Preview app. Open the thumbnail view and select the page or pages you would like to separate. Drag and drop the pages to your desktop or to another folder.
